Synopsis:

Intended for technical professional and working engineers, with a minimum of senior undergraduate background, this is a complete guide to understanding and utilizing today's Global Positioning System, a satellite navigation system providing accurate, contiunous, worldwide, three-dimensional position and velocity data. Fifteen expert authors cover all aspects og GPS, from the fundamentals and benefits of satellite navigation systems, to future projections for GPS markets and applications in air, land and marine navigation.

About the Author: Elliott Kaplan is a senior member of the technical staff at MITRE Corporation, Bedford, MA. He earned his B.S.E.E. from the Polytechnic Institute of New York and his M.S.E.E. from Northeastern University.
